Sometime this week, I'm grabbing another Protoform Corvette C7 SWB body. And have a highly recommended airbrusher willing to put to body what I envision. For a fee of course. So the new body may become a shelf/show body while I do runs with one. Choose to use this one again because I already have one and it's helpful when doing a custom build knowing what room you have and what space to fill in. Also I did get decent results with it. But it has one drawback. It's wing SUCKS. It might work, I won't claim to know the engineering behind it. But what I can say for sure is it creates drag and adds to the instability. You can actually see it flutter about and shake up the body when it climbs north of 70-80 mph(or thereabouts). When this build is done, I try runs without the wing just to see if it's needed. I think it is as downforce on the rear, and a little thing I'm doing to create some frontal downforce can't hurt and will help keep it planted. I've looked at various wings from Arrma, Traxxas and HPI and they all really are not scale or just look wrong with the body. Does anyone know of any aftermarket makers or options for wings? The wing will be mounted to the body, needs to be solid enough to hold its shape and create downforce and I will likely make my own 3 way adjustable mounts like I did for my TT02.
